Stadium and Historical Background
The Ellenfeld Stadium, located in Neunkirchen, Saarland, has a capacity of over 21,000 spectators. This venue was once home to Borussia Neunkirchen during their Bundesliga journey in the 1960s.
Current Circumstances
The club, which has a rich history often recalled in Bundesliga discussions, finds itself in a dire predicament, struggling to maintain its existence at the sixth tier of German football.
Recent Developments
Following a summer rescue operation led by Borussia Mönchengladbach to stabilize the Saarland-based club’s finances, another crisis appears on the horizon. Reports suggest that authorities executed a search at the club’s offices.
Alleged Financial Misconduct
The investigation centers around claims that the club allegedly accepted illegal sponsorship funds amounting to five figures. If these allegations are substantiated, impending repayment of that money could significantly affect the club’s already precarious financial standing.
Coaching Changes and Performance
In light of the ongoing issues, the former Bundesliga team faces uncertain prospects. Coach Jan Berger unexpectedly tendered his resignation at the end of October, leaving the team under the temporary guidance of assistant coach Jörg Backes. Currently, Borussia Neunkirchen is positioned in ninth place in the Saarlandliga, navigating through a challenging phase in the league.
